Why It Matters

Until now, the AI we’ve encountered has focused on spitting out answers in a single second, like a quiz show champion. But is the world really that simple? Catching complex bugs in code or establishing scientific hypotheses to solve humanity’s challenges has limits when relying solely on ‘quick reflexes.’ It’s like asking a 100-meter sprinter to run a marathon course.

Google DeepThink was born at this very point. It is designed to solve the tricky tasks that arise in fields requiring high concentration and logic, such as coding, science, and research Gemini 3 — Google DeepMind. In particular, this model is optimized for solving real-world complex problems that require both rigorous logic and innovative creativity Gemini 3 — Google DeepMind.

In fact, its skills have already been proven. The news that a version of the DeepThink model achieved a gold-medal-level performance at the 2025 International Mathematical Olympiad (IMO) surprised the world. This is powerful evidence that AI’s capabilities have moved beyond simply ‘speaking plausibly’ to ‘thinking accurately like a mathematician’ Gemini DeepThink: Built for the Hardest Problems - YouTube, Gemini DeepThink - YouTube.

The Explainer: ‘Brainstorming’ Inside the AI’s Head

The core technology of DeepThink is ‘Parallel Thinking’ What Happens When Google Released DeepThink In Your Gemini…. Simply put, it’s a method of coming up with and reviewing multiple ideas at the same time. To understand this more easily, let’s use two analogies.

1. Chefs in a Kitchen (Analogy)

If a typical AI is a single chef who looks at a recipe and starts cooking right away, DeepThink is like having three top-tier chefs gathered in a kitchen. The first chef considers how to grill the ingredients, the second considers steaming, and the third considers frying—all at the same time. They compare each other’s ideas, conclude that "Steaming is best to preserve the flavor of this ingredient!" and then serve you the best possible dish Google rolls out Gemini DeepThink AI, a reasoning… | TechCrunch.

2. Internal Corporate Collaboration (Multi-agent)

DeepThink is also one of the first ‘Multi-agent’ models (a method where multiple AI programs collaborate) released by Google Google rolls out Gemini DeepThink AI, a reasoning… | TechCrunch. This is similar to a planning team, a design team, and a development team meeting in one place at a company. Each role (agent) carefully examines the problem from its own perspective and complements each other’s opinions to create a single, complete result.

Imagine you ask the AI to "come up with a new app idea." Inside DeepThink, one side conducts market research, another checks technical feasibility, and yet another considers design for user convenience—all occurring simultaneously. As a result, we get much more detailed and creative answers than before What Happens When Google Released DeepThink In Your Gemini….

Where We Stand: Who Can Use It and How?

This smart DeepThink isn’t something anyone can use for free right now. It is currently being offered exclusively to subscribers of ‘Google AI Ultra’, the highest tier of Google Gemini Google DeepMind: Try DeepThink in the Gemini app.

The subscription fee is quite high, at around $250 per month (over 300,000 KRW). Therefore, it targets researchers or corporate users performing professional work rather than general users [DeepThink in the Gemini app Simon Willison’s Weblog](https://simonwillison.net/2025/Aug/1/deep-think-in-the-gemini-app/), [Google rolls out Gemini DeepThink AI, a reasoning… TechCrunch](https://techcrunch.com/2025/08/01/google-rolls-out-gemini-deep-think-ai-a-reasoning-model-that-tests-multiple-ideas-in-parallel/).

Using it is surprisingly simple:

  1. Access the Gemini app or website DeepThink: Transform Your Workflow with Google Gemini.
  2. Select ‘2.5 Pro’ from the model selection menu.
  3. Simply turn on the DeepThink toggle switch next to the question box Google rolls out powerful creative problem-solving AI model Deep….

Currently, this feature carries an ‘Experimental’ label Gemini 3 DeepThink is Google’s ‘most advanced reasoning feature…. This means Google is still refining the features and improving performance. However, ‘experimental’ doesn’t mean it should be underestimated. DeepThink is fully equipped with Multimodal capabilities (the ability to understand various types of information such as images and documents simultaneously), making it very proficient at analyzing complex professional documents or solving difficult math problems in photos DeepThink: Transform Your Workflow with Google Gemini.

Furthermore, it is integrated with Google Search results to bring in real-time information and has tools to execute code directly, allowing it to generate much longer and more detailed high-quality answers Google rolls out powerful creative problem-solving AI model Deep….
